Output 668807423155daa8e28ac30de4abb6e34591ce5457550ba0a4d21ebcbc099386:74

value
203452
script pubkey
OP_0 OP_PUSHBYTES_32 49653498105768b1c8f8ea0800040835eba8fd811b4471233f2db1e8bf59f2c4
address
bc1qf9jnfxqs2a5trj8cagyqqpqgxh463lvprdz8zgel9kc7306e7tzqs2su8g
transaction
668807423155daa8e28ac30de4abb6e34591ce5457550ba0a4d21ebcbc099386
spent
true